The light illuminates when the trunk lid is opened.
When the trunk lid is closed, the light goes off.

The light will go off after a period of time if the
trunk lid is left open, unless the ignition switch is
in the ON position.

For bulb replacement procedures, refer to “Exte-
rior and interior lights” in the “Maintenance and
do-it-yourself” section of this manual.

The HomeLink

ா Universal Transceiver provides a

convenient way to consolidate the functions of up
to three individual hand-held transmitters into
one built-in device.

HomeLink

ா Universal Transceiver:

● Will operate most Radio Frequency (RF)

devices such as garage doors, gates, home
and office lighting, entry door locks and se-
curity systems.

● Is powered by your vehicle’s battery. No

separate batteries are required. If the vehi-
cle’s battery is discharged or is discon-
nected, HomeLink

ா will retain all program-

ming.

Once the HomeLink

Universal Transceiver

is programmed, retain the original trans-
mitter for future programming procedures
(Example: new vehicle purchases). Upon
sale

of

the

vehicle,

the

programmed

HomeLink

Universal Transceiver buttons

should be erased for security purposes. For
additional information, refer to “Program-
ming HomeLink

” later in this section.
